UConn Women Ramp Up for Regular Season with Forthcoming Exhibition
Tigers of Fort Hays State to Challenge Huskies
As the highly anticipated regular season looms, the reigning NCAA champions, the UConn Huskies, are gearing up with an exhibition matchup against the Fort Hays State Tigers. The exhibition will take place on November 2nd at the XL Center in Hartford, Connecticut.
The Huskies, led by renowned head coach Geno Auriemma, are aiming to continue their unmatched dominance. With a roster featuring All-Americans Christyn Williams and Paige Bueckers, as well as rising stars Aaliyah Edwards and Aubrey Griffin, the Huskies are primed for another championship run.
Fort Hays State, hailing from the NCAA Division II ranks, will provide a formidable challenge. The Tigers have won 10 consecutive MIAA regular-season championships and boast an experienced roster led by senior guard Jaden Hobbs.
